technical field
[0001] The present invention relates to the technical field of wireless communication, in particular to a vibration network distribution method and device for Internet of Things devices. Background technique
[0002] With the advent of the Internet of Everything era, more and more IoT devices have entered our lives. Before IoT devices are connected to the Internet, they need to go through the process of network distribution (for example, IoT devices connected to WiFi networks However, the existing distribution network, such as the Bluetooth distribution method, has the defects of long time consumption and high failure rate, and even requires manual operation by the user to successfully configure the network, which brings a poor distribution network experience to the user. Examples
Embodiment 1
[0045] see figure 1 , this embodiment provides a vibration network distribution method for Internet of Things devices, including:
[0046] The smart terminal obtains the distribution network information, and converts the distribution network information into a binary sequence; based on the binary sequence, it is modulated into a vibration signal including vibration frequency information; the smart terminal emits vibration according to the corresponding frequency according to the vibration signal, and the vibration is captured and analyzed by the IoT device Then extract the distribution network information and automatically execute the distribution network operation.
[0047] In the vibration network distribution method for Internet of Things devices provided in this embodiment, an APP with a vibration signal conversion function is installed in the smart terminal in advance. Embodiment 2
[0081] This embodiment provides a vibration network distribution device for Internet of Things equipment, including:
[0082] An information conversion unit, configured to obtain distribution network information, and convert the distribution network information into a binary sequence;
[0083] A modulation processing unit, based on the binary sequence, modulates and processes a vibration signal including vibration frequency information;
[0084] The distribution network analysis unit is configured to send out vibration according to the corresponding frequency according to the vibration signal, and the vibration is captured and analyzed by the Internet of Things device to extract the distribution network information and automatically execute the distribution network operation.
